powerpc/powernv/idle: Restore IAMR after idle
Without restoring the IAMR after idle, execution prevention on POWER9 with Radix MMU is overwritten and the kernel can freely execute userspace without faulting. This is necessary when returning from any stop state that modifies user state, as well as hypervisor state. To test how this fails without this patch, load the lkdtm driver and do the following: $ echo EXEC_USERSPACE > /sys/kernel/debug/provoke-crash/DIRECT which won't fault, then boot the kernel with powersave=off, where it will fault. Applying this patch will fix this.
